Common Lawn Care Problems in Wardner

Experiencing one of these issues? Here is what is happening and what you should do about it.

moderate

My lawn has brown patches and bare spots everywhere

What Is Happening

Brown patches can be caused by fungal disease, grub damage underneath the turf, improper watering, soil compaction, pet urine, or thatch buildup preventing water and nutrients from reaching the roots.

What To Do

A lawn care professional will diagnose the specific cause through soil testing and turf inspection, then create a treatment plan that may include aeration, overseeding, fungicide application, grub control, or irrigation adjustments.

Does homeowner's insurance cover water damage restoration?
Most homeowner's insurance policies cover sudden and accidental water damage (like burst pipes or appliance failures). However, damage from gradual leaks or flooding usually requires separate flood insurance. Our Wardner team can help document damage for your insurance claim.
What are signs of hidden water damage in my home?
Look for musty odors, warped flooring, bubbling paint or wallpaper, unexplained increases in your water bill, water stains on ceilings or walls, and soft or spongy spots in floors. If you notice any of these in your Wardner home, call for an inspection immediately.
